Unable to access files via Webdav

Not sure what I’m doing wrong with this, but I have Webdav enabled. can going to my-domain/seafdav and see the folders, but once I click on one, it says sorry request not found. I also have this behind nginx proxy manager as well. Any help would be appreciated.

04:14:52.526 - INFO : Init seahub database…
04:14:52.876 - WARNING : App wsgidav.mw.cors.Cors(None).is_disabled() returned True: skipping.
04:14:53.019 - INFO : WsgiDAV/4.3.0 Python/3.10.12 Linux-4.4.302±x86_64-with-glibc2.35
04:14:53.019 - INFO : Lock manager: LockManager(LockStorageDict)
04:14:53.019 - INFO : Property manager: None
04:14:53.019 - INFO : Domain controller: SeafileDomainController()
04:14:53.019 - INFO : Registered DAV providers by route:
04:14:53.019 - INFO : - ‘/:dir_browser’: FilesystemProvider for path ‘/opt/seafile/seafile-server-11.0.9/seahub/thirdpart/wsgidav/dir_browser/htdocs’ (Read-Only)
04:14:53.019 - INFO : - ‘/seafdav’: SeafileProvider for Seafile (Read-Write)
04:14:53.019 - WARNING : Basic authentication is enabled: It is highly recommended to enable SSL.
04:14:53.020 - INFO : Running WsgiDAV/4.3.0 gunicorn/20.1.0 Python 3.10.12 …

from the seafilehub logs
2024-07-03 03:09:15,272 [INFO] xmlschema:1266 include_schema Resource ‘XMLSchema.xsd’ is already loaded
2024-07-03 03:09:17,378 [INFO] xmlschema:1266 include_schema Resource ‘XMLSchema.xsd’ is already loaded
2024-07-03 03:09:17,904 [INFO] xmlschema:1266 include_schema Resource ‘XMLSchema.xsd’ is already loaded
2024-07-03 03:09:17,939 [INFO] xmlschema:1266 include_schema Resource ‘XMLSchema.xsd’ is already loaded
2024-07-03 03:09:18,120 [WARNING] django.request:241 log_response Not Found: /:dir_browser/style.css
2024-07-03 03:09:18,649 [WARNING] django.request:241 log_response Not Found: /:dir_browser/script.js
2024-07-03 03:09:18,673 [WARNING] django.request:241 log_response Not Found: /:dir_browser/logo.png
2024-07-03 03:09:22,609 [WARNING] django.request:241 log_response Not Found: /My Library/
2024-07-03 03:11:57,865 [WARNING] django.request:241 log_response Not Found: /:dir_browser/logo.png
2024-07-03 03:11:57,866 [WARNING] django.request:241 log_response Not Found: /:dir_browser/script.js
2024-07-03 03:11:58,542 [INFO] xmlschema:1266 include_schema Resource ‘XMLSchema.xsd’ is already loaded
2024-07-03 03:11:59,251 [WARNING] django.request:241 log_response Not Found: /:dir_browser/style.css
2024-07-03 03:12:01,759 [WARNING] django.request:241 log_response Not Found: /My Library/
2024-07-03 03:21:41,315 [WARNING] django.request:241 log_response Not Found: /ads.txt
2024-07-03 03:40:15,558 [WARNING] django.request:241 log_response Not Found: /:dir_browser/logo.png
2024-07-03 03:40:15,559 [WARNING] django.request:241 log_response Not Found: /:dir_browser/style.css
2024-07-03 03:40:15,561 [WARNING] django.request:241 log_response Not Found: /:dir_browser/script.js
2024-07-03 03:40:19,069 [WARNING] django.request:241 log_response Not Found: /My Library/
2024-07-03 03:41:50,866 [WARNING] django.request:241 log_response Not Found: /OnlyOffice/
2024-07-03 03:44:26,775 [WARNING] django.request:241 log_response Not Found: /8080
2024-07-03 03:44:32,769 [WARNING] django.request:241 log_response Not Found: /:dir_browser/style.css
2024-07-03 03:44:32,769 [WARNING] django.request:241 log_response Not Found: /:dir_browser/logo.png
2024-07-03 03:44:32,769 [WARNING] django.request:241 log_response Not Found: /:dir_browser/script.js
2024-07-03 03:44:37,594 [WARNING] django.request:241 log_response Not Found: /My Library/
2024-07-03 03:49:38,604 [WARNING] django.request:241 log_response Not Found: /:dir_browser/style.css
2024-07-03 03:49:38,604 [WARNING] django.request:241 log_response Not Found: /:dir_browser/script.js
2024-07-03 03:49:38,605 [WARNING] django.request:241 log_response Not Found: /:dir_browser/logo.png
2024-07-03 03:49:40,238 [WARNING] django.request:241 log_response Not Found: /My Library/
2024-07-03 03:49:44,934 [WARNING] django.request:241 log_response Not Found: /OnlyOffice/
2024-07-03 03:49:51,395 [WARNING] django.request:241 log_response Not Found: /OnlyOffice/

Thanks again.

@Dvalin21 did you add the seafdav locatio in nginx proxy manager like in the documentation:

location /seafdav {
proxy_pass http://127.0.0.1:8080/seafdav;
proxy_set_header Host $host;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Host $server_name;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_read_timeout 1200s;
client_max_body_size 0;

access_log /var/log/nginx/seafdav.access.log seafileformat;
error_log /var/log/nginx/seafdav.error.log;
}

Reference: WebDAV extension - Seafile Admin Manual